Anatomy of a 30-45 Second "Commercial"

 

We are often asked the question, "What do you do?"  We should be able to articulate what we do and how it brings benefit in 30 seconds or less.  This is a good tool to utilize to construct that "elevator speech" we all need to sell ourselves and what we do in a short and efficient way. 

 A good 30-second introduction consists of 5 sections.  Each section is designed to allow you to share specific information about you and your business.

 

Section 1: Introduction (12 seconds)

Your name

Your position & company name

Very quick overview of your products and/or services

What type of business or clients do you ideally have?

Section 2: Tell a Story (11 seconds)

What makes you different/unique from your competition?

Share a specific, recent story that exemplifies what makes you different.

Section 3: Ask for the Business (8 seconds)

A good referral for me is (be very specific)

Section 4: Call to Action (7 seconds)

"So if you see/hear/know of _______________________ please give him/her my contact information."

Section 5: Memory Hook (7 Seconds)

My memory hook is _______________

After you say your memory hook/unique selling proposition/what makes you different, conclude with your name and company

One of my favorite singer/songwriters is Bruce Springsteen.  There are some songs that I would swear he wrote with me in mind.  In 1975 Springsteen released the album Born to Run and on it my favorite Springsteen song, Backstreet's.  It is my favorite song because the lyrics speak to trying to live up to expectations and telling ourselves stories about how we are not as good as others.  The song tells us that we are trying to do and be our best.  Here are some of the lyrics from Backstreet's,

"Remember all the movies, Terry, we'd go see

trying to learn to walk like the hero's we thought we had to be

and after all this time to find we're just like all the rest

stranded in the park and forced to confess to hiding on the backstreet's."
